Jonathon Campbell, Macdonald Communities
Mr. Campbell discussed the timeline for this temporary emergency access road and expressed the developers goal to move this project along as quickly as possible but it is dependent on the District's timelines for permits. He confirmed that should the developer not preform to the required standard the bond funds will be used and there should be two access routes for the development.
Jamie Martin, Sonata Road
Mr. Martin expressed his displeasure with this access road and many unanswered questions. He agrees with the placement of gravel rather than paved for this temporary access.
Doug, Gregoire, Sonata Road
Mr. Gregoire agrees with Mr. Martin and would like the surface of this temporary access road to be gravel. He stressed the importance of this being a temporary access road. Mr. Gregoire expressed his concern with the maintenance of the road and ensuring the level of dust that could come from this road is managed. He noted this road should not used for anything other than an emergency access road.
